Micropsi and Fraunhofer IFF have teamed up

We’re happy to announce that Micropsi Industries and the Fraunhofer Institute for Factory Operation and Automation have established a new laboratory to advance AI-powered solutions for automation problems otherwise thought to be basically impossible to solve. Our shared goal is to make cutting-edge automation technology accessible to a wider range of businesses. To this end, we’ve created the Micropsi Industries Use Case Lab, located at the Fraunhofer Institute’s facility in Magdeburg, Germany.

As a technology and research partner, the Fraunhofer Institute for Factory Operation and Automation (IFF) assists businesses that want to make Industry 4.0 a reality and play a role in this turning point toward digitalization and automation.

The partnership with Fraunhofer IFF opens up new possibilities for automation in applications previously considered not automatable, said Ronnie Vuine, the CEO and cofounder of Micropsi Industries. “Fraunhofer IFF is not only internationally recognized for automation safety and factory planning but also for innovative automation concepts. They’re a fantastic partner for us, one that can quickly propel us and our customers towards flexible and robust AI-driven automation concepts.”

We’ve already successfully completed our first project: a DIMM-insertion task using a FANUC LR 10 augmented by the AI-powered MIRAI vision system. MIRAI gives a robot the ability to open its eyes and perceive its work environment while performing a task and adapt in real time to unforeseen situations. The DIMM task is complex because the robot is expected to precisely insert modules into delicate slots on a motherboard that varies in its position in the workspace. Thanks to MIRAI, the FANUC robot can deal with the variance and carry out the task.

"For many years, our researchers have been studying topics such as the safe use of robots and artificial intelligence to prepare our clients for future challenges,” said Dr. José Saenz, Group Leader of Assistance, Service, and Industrial Robotics at Fraunhofer IFF. “Micropsi Industries' technology and expertise are an ideal complement to develop holistic, intelligent solutions for industrial production.”

We believe that this collaboration has the potential to revolutionize how companies utilize automation.

Studies and custom solutions

In Magdeburg, experts from both companies explore and develop applications in industrial robotics. Successfully implemented applications are documented through feasibility studies that aim to set new standards in robotics and inspire industrial partners to adopt novel automation solutions.

We’ll also work on custom solutions. Manufacturing companies looking to explore automation solutions for their unique situations are welcome to present their specific requirements to the Use Case Lab. Based on those, we’ll develop an application and write up guidelines — with technical drawings, images, and videos — that help firms reproduce the robotics solution in their manufacturing facilities. As our hope is to foster knowledge transfer, we make these guidelines available to a broader audience.
